ON Semiconductor LA5756-MDB-E Voltage Regulator
The LA5756-MDB-E from ON Semiconductor is a robust, high-performance voltage regulator designed to maintain a stable voltage level in a variety of electronic applications. This regulator is a monolithic integrated circuit that offers a fixed output with high accuracy, making it an ideal choice for providing stable power to sensitive electronic components.
Key Features
- Output Voltage: The device provides a precise fixed output voltage, ensuring consistent performance and reliability for the systems it powers.
- High Efficiency: With its high efficiency, the LA5756-MDB-E minimizes power loss, making it suitable for energy-sensitive designs.
- Low Dropout: The low dropout feature allows the regulator to continue to provide a stable output voltage even when the input voltage is very close to the output voltage, which is beneficial for battery-operated devices.
- Thermal Protection: The built-in thermal shutdown function protects the device from overheating, which enhances the safety and longevity of both the regulator and the application it serves.
- Overcurrent Protection: The device includes overcurrent protection to prevent damage from high current conditions, ensuring a reliable power supply under various load circumstances.
